HB0433 Summary

  • Removes the prohibition on using silencers, suppressors, or sound-muting devices when hunting game animals in Illinois.

  • Permits use of silencers and suppressors for taking game animals during open season if the devices comply with the National Firearms Act.

  • Allows silencers and suppressors to be used when taking wildlife responsible for damage under Section 2.37 of the Wildlife Code.

  • Takes effect immediately upon becoming law.
